To fix the dual-core issue in Far Cry 4 on Windows 10, we will use Extreme Injector, a third-party tool that allows us to inject a custom DLL (Dynamic Link Library) into the game's process. This custom DLL will force the game to use all available CPU cores, including dual-core processors. Far Cry 4 Dual Core Fix Extreme Injector
